HIP 106355
HIP 106355 is a B-type (Blue-White) star located in the constellation Pegasus.
Located approximately 555.6 light-years from Earth, HIP 106355 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 106355 is classified as a spectral class B star (B-type (Blue-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 106355 has an apparent magnitude of +6.69,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its blue h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of -0.066.
